Applications
The ERZV05D220 is designed to protect sensitive low-voltage electronics from transient overvoltages and ESD events in AC/DC power supplies and consumer appliances. Its 14 V RMS rating and 0.7 J energy absorption make it ideal for clamping surge currents in USB chargers, home automation modules, and industrial control inputs. The through-hole radial package simplifies hand-soldering and wave-solder assembly on standard PCBs.

Frequently Asked Questions
What is the RMS voltage rating of the ERZV05D220 varistor?
The ERZV05D220 is rated for a maximum circuit RMS voltage of 14 V, making it appropriate for low-voltage transient suppression in 5 V and 12 V DC power rails and small AC circuits up to 14 V RMS.
How much transient energy can the ERZV05D220 safely absorb?
The ERZV05D220 has a maximum energy absorption capacity of 0.7 J. This allows it to clamp inductive-load switching spikes and ESD surges without failure, protecting downstream components in low-power circuits.
Is the ERZV05D220 RoHS compliant, and what is its packaging form?
Yes, the ERZV05D220 carries a Pb-free (RoHS) code and is REACH compliant. It is supplied in a radial leaded through-hole package with a 7 mm body length and 10 mm height, compatible with standard wave-soldering processes.
For which circuit protection applications is the ERZV05D220 best suited?
The ERZV05D220 suits overvoltage protection in USB chargers, 5 V sensor modules, and 12 V control boards. Its 14 V RMS rating and 0.7 J absorption capacity cover typical load-dump and ESD events on low-voltage power lines.
